Output 7d704362c23b7c221f8434d145946311cf875e3cd1db2df73de712fa0e4812f9:4

value
64982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f0eef5463e1baa16c0eba9ce652e4ae80b971047 OP_EQUAL
address
3PexMgaJ2zxUxDvF5UkWkaGGCgFWtQ7G6R
transaction
7d704362c23b7c221f8434d145946311cf875e3cd1db2df73de712fa0e4812f9
spent
true